What is FAFSA Verification

The 2015-2016 FAFSA Verification Document is a financial aid application used by students to verify information provided on their FAFSA for federal student aid eligibility.

Comprehensive Guide to FAFSA Verification

What is the 2 FAFSA Verification Document?

The 2 FAFSA Verification Document serves to verify the information provided in the Free Application for Federal Student Aid (FAFSA). This document plays a crucial role in confirming the accuracy of the financial data submitted by students at Pensacola State College. By ensuring that all FAFSA information is accurate, the verification document aids in the administration of student aid.

Purpose and Benefits of the 2 FAFSA Verification Document

The completion of the 2 FAFSA Verification Document is vital for students seeking financial aid. The verification process is significant as it empowers students to obtain necessary aid while ensuring the authenticity of their submitted information. Accurately completing this document benefits students by facilitating a smoother financial aid process and achieving transparency.

Who Needs the 2 FAFSA Verification Document?

Students must submit the 2 FAFSA Verification Document if they meet certain criteria. Typically, those who may need to provide this document include individuals with incomplete or conflicting FAFSA information. It may also involve spouses if the student is married; however, only the student's signature is required unless the spouse's information is applicable.
